Beginner Checklist for Lube First and Flared Base Safety
A flared base prevents full insertion by widening at the shaft bottom. It is a key safety feature for anal play included in sets like the Mood Anal Trainer Set. Beginners must pair this mechanical safeguard with generous water-based lubrication to minimize friction and tissue stress. Silicone lube offers longevity, yet it can degrade silicone toys, creating a material incompatibility that compromises structural integrity.
- Apply lube to both body and toy before contact.
- Verify the toy base is wider than the insertable shaft.
- Confirm ongoing consent through continuous internal or verbal check-ins.
- Select smooth, body-safe materials like silicone.
Rushing preparation undermines the entire experience. This approach prioritizes grounded exploration where stopping is always an option. A tension exists between desiring deep penetration and maintaining physical safety; the flared base resolves this by mechanically enforcing a limit regardless of muscle relaxation levels. Verify compatibility charts before mixing lubricant chemistries with specific toy surfaces. Ignoring these protocols invites injury, whereas adherence transforms exploration into a sustainable health practice. How Lube Reduces Friction to Prevent Micro-Tears
Applying lubrication creates a fluid barrier that reduces surface drag, directly helping prevent the microscopic skin tears that cause irritation. Without this glide, natural moisture can diminish, increasing friction that strains delicate tissue. This mechanical separation allows muscles to relax rather than reflexively tighten against resistance. Lube is non-negotiable because it prepares the body by reducing friction, increasing comfort, and helping muscles relax. The practice ensures that exploration remains safe and enjoyable for everyone involved.

Water-Based vs Silicone Lube Compatibility Rules
Water-based formulas preserve material integrity and are compatible with body-safe silicone. Conversely, The One Organic Water-Based Lubricant offers a plant-based solution that remains inert against body-safe silicone, ensuring devices retain their smooth, non-porous finish. Users pairing vibrator vs dildo mechanics must recognize that water-based options guarantee compatibility with all silicone toys and latex condoms.
| Feature | Water-Based Formula | Silicone Formula |
|---|---|---|
| Toy Safety | Safe for all silicone | Check manufacturer guidelines |
| Reapplication | Frequent needed | Rarely needed |
| Cleanup | Soap and water | Requires solvent |
| Condom Safe | Yes | Yes |
The critical trade-off involves maintenance frequency versus asset preservation; choosing the right chemistry protects the tool. Accessories such as positioning pillows enhance comfort, yet lubrication choice dictates whether your investment survives the session. Strict adherence to water-based protocols for all silicone-based equipment helps prevent surface degradation.

Executing the Spray-and-Wipe Routine Before and After Use
Cleaning intimate tools before and after use removes pathogens that compromise sexual health. This spray-and-wipe method prevents material degradation while ensuring safety, with highlights including easy application and the prevention of wear and material breakdown. Cleaning matters because it prevents bacterial buildup, preserves silicone and motor components, and extends the investment's life.
- Spray Wicked Cleene Antibacterial Toy Cleaner generously over the entire surface.
- Allow the solution to sit briefly to break down biological residues.
- Wipe clean with a soft, lint-free cloth to remove loosened debris.
- Air-dry completely before storage to prevent moisture trapping.
- Store items separately to avoid chemical reactions between different materials.
Neglecting this protocol accelerates wear on silicone texture, creating microscopic abrasions where bacteria multiply. While some operators might prefer soaking items, the spray-and-wipe approach is often preferred for electronic components to preserve motor integrity. The limitation here is strict adherence; allowing the solution to dwell ensures effective breakdown of residues.
Operators must recognize that cleaning is not merely cosmetic but a structural necessity for device longevity. Ensuring tools are completely dry before storage prevents moisture trapping.
